Summary
Edinburg bars mobile food trucks from residential and agricultural zones by default and keeps them 100 feet from any open restaurant's front door.
No mobile food vendor shall conduct business within any single-family residential or agricultural zoning district unless otherwise approved in writing by the Planning and Zoning Director. A mobile food vendor may not be located within 100 feet of the primary entrance of an open and operating fixed-location food service or eating establishment except during city sponsored or other community events.
Full Breakdown
Under Sec. 112.18(H), a permitted mobile food vendor can't operate in a single-family residential or agricultural zoning district unless the Planning and Zoning Director approves it in writing. Even outside those zones, a truck or trailer can't set up within 100 feet of the main entrance of an open, operating fixed-location restaurant: except during a city-sponsored or other community event, when that buffer is waived. Vendors must also carry the property owner's written permission for any private-property location.
Violations & Fines
Vending in a restricted residential/agricultural zone without written Planning and Zoning Director approval, or setting up within 100 feet of an open restaurant's entrance outside an approved event, can trigger permit suspension or revocation under Sec. 112.18(E)-(G), with repeat violations barring re-permitting for 90 days to a year.
